About Giovanni Pisapia
Giovanni Pisapia is a scholar working on Transplantation, Hematology and Pathology and Forensic Medicine, having authored 6 papers that have together received 62 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Acute Lymphoblastic Leukemia research (2 papers), Hematopoietic Stem Cell Transplantation (2 papers) and Lymphoma Diagnosis and Treatment (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hematology (40 citations), Genetics (14 citations) and Biochemistry (7 citations). Giovanni Pisapia has collaborated with scholars based in Italy. Frequent co-authors include Patrizio Mazza, Giulia Palazzo, Francesco Di Nardo, Nicola Cascavilla, Angelo Michele Carella, Giovanni Rossi, Chiara de Waure, Emanuela Merla, Maria Marta Minervini and Angela Melpignano. Their work appears in journals such as Bone Marrow Transplantation, Leukemia Research and Annals of Hematology.
